Liz buys packets of coloured buttons. There are 8 red buttons in each packet of red buttons. There are 6 silver buttons in each packet of silver buttons. There are 5 gold buttons in each packet of gold buttons. Liz buys equal number of red buttons, silver buttons and gold butttons How many packets of each colour of butttons did Liz buy

Answer:

number of packages of red buttons =15

number of packages of gold buttons =24

number of packages of silver buttons =  20

Step-by-step explanation:

8 = 2³

6 = 2 × 3

LCM (5, 6, 8) = 2³ × 3 × 5 = 120

number of packages of red buttons = \frac{120}{8} =15

number of packages of gold buttons = \frac{120}{5} =24

number of packages of silver buttons = \frac{120}{6} = 20
